Behind every programme at Chesterfield FC Community Trust is a person, a family, or a community whose life has been positively impacted.
Our case studies bring these stories to life. They show how our work supports people of all ages and backgrounds, from improving physical and mental wellbeing, to creating opportunities in education, to tackling isolation and building lasting connections.
Whether it’s someone finding confidence through sport, a young person discovering a new pathway, or individuals coming together for support during challenging times, these stories reflect the true value of community.
Together, they demonstrate the difference that can be made when people are given the right environment, encouragement, and support.

Community Record Attempt
Sitting Exercise
Bringing together over 1,200 people aged 6 to 92, this event highlights the Trust’s ability to unite the community, promote wellbeing, and create memorable shared experiences.
